site stats

Explain layers of software engineering

WebThe top layer concentrates on the presentation aspects concerned with the user interface, which are more prone to change than the rest of a software system. (It is natural to … WebThe foundation for software engineering is the process layer. Process defines a framework for a set of Key Process Areas (KPAs) that must be established for effective delivery of …

Software Process Assessment - Computer Notes

WebA software process assessment is a disciplined examination of the software processes used by an organization, based on a process model. The assessment includes the identification and characterization of current practices, identifying areas of strengths and weaknesses, and the ability of current practices to control or avoid significant causes of … WebSkills & Abilities: · Able to work in team efficiently. · Independent working skill. · Able to research new technology in short time. · Able to explain, … tcga stad dataset https://sptcpa.com

Software Process Assessment - TutorialsPoint

WebThe foundation for software engineering is the process layer. Process defines a framework for a set of Key Process Areas (KPAs) that must be established for effective delivery of software engineering technology. … WebSoftware engineering is a fully layered technology. To develop a software, we need to go from one layer to another. All these layers are related to each other and each layer demands the fulfillment of the previous layer. … WebJun 29, 2024 · Software operates in layers that allow each component to be independent of the rest. Encapsulation of hardware, software, and functionality. If a layer is changed, the rest of the layers stay the same. … tcg bar oasis

The Software Configuration Management Process: 5 Steps

Category:Open University - Approaches to software development: Layers

Tags:Explain layers of software engineering

Explain layers of software engineering

Explain software engineering. Explain layered approach to software …

WebNov 4, 2024 · The 4 Layers Of Software Engineering. Tools: This layer contains automated or semi-automated tools that offer support for the framework and the method each software engineering project will follow ... WebNov 11, 2024 · TCP layer creates a virtual connection with the receiver, puts source and destination ports in the segment headers. We discuss internals of TCP connections & TCP segment structure later in this article. The transport layer protocols pass down the segments to the Internet layer (IP layer), where the IP protocol prepares them for delivery.

Explain layers of software engineering

Did you know?

Web23 Likes, 0 Comments - AP Skill Development (@apskilldevelopment) on Instagram: "Andhra Pradesh State Skill Development Corporation (APSSDC) is conducting a 20 Days ... WebAug 22, 2024 · The layered software architecture pattern is the most commonly used architecture pattern in software engineering. This architectural pattern is also known as the n-tier architecture style or the …

WebMay 4, 2024 · Software engineering is the application of a systematic, disciplined, quantifiable approach to the development, operation, and maintenance of software. The study approaches as in (1) Software Engineering is a layered technology. Software Engineering encompasses a Process, Methods for managing and engineering …

WebNov 11, 2024 · Layered architectures are said to be the most common and widely used architectural framework in software development. It is also known as an n-tier architecture and describes an architectural pattern composed of several separate horizontal layers that function together as a single unit of software. A layer is a logical separation of … WebIn software engineering, multitier architecture (often referred to as n-tier architecture) is a client–server architecture in which presentation, application processing and data …

WebThe top layer concentrates on the presentation aspects concerned with the user interface, which are more prone to change than the rest of a software system. (It is natural to expect a number of requests from users to make a software system more usable.) The application domain is concerned with support for the way a user performs a given task ...

WebApr 21, 2024 · This layer can be broken down into five sub-layers: Communication. Various facts of communication are needed at this point, and in fact, they are critical to … tcg bar 大阪WebFeb 1, 2024 · Software engineering is a process of analyzing user requirements and then designing, building, and testing software application which will satisfy that requirements. … tcg barbaros komutanıWebFeb 21, 2024 · Here are the two different layers we use to build and deploy our software: Database Layer. This is the foundational layer. The database layer includes back-end … tcg banlist yugioh january 2022WebMar 2, 2024 · A software requirement can be of 3 types: Functional requirements. Non-functional requirements. Domain requirements. Functional Requirements: These are the requirements that the end user specifically demands as basic facilities that the system should offer. It can be a calculation, data manipulation, business process, user … tcg building darwin addressWebMar 11, 2024 · 4 Levels of Testing. There are mainly four Levels of Testing in software testing : Unit Testing : checks if software components are fulfilling functionalities or not. Integration Testing : checks the data … tcg building darwinWebChapter 1. Layered Architecture. The most common architecture pattern is the layered architecture pattern, otherwise known as the n-tier architecture pattern. This pattern is the de facto standard for most Java EE applications and therefore is widely known by most architects, designers, and developers. The layered architecture pattern closely ... tcg bikesWebDivided into 4 layers:-. 1. A quality Process :-. Any engineering approach must rest on an quality. The "Bed Rock" that supports software Engineering is Quality. 2. Process :-. Foundation for SE is the Process Layer SE process is the glue that holds all the technology layers together and enables the timely development of computer software. tcg bela bela